トップ   編集 凍結解除 差分 バックアップ 添付 複製 名前変更 リロード   一覧 最終更新   ヘルプ   最終更新のRSS
 


動作確認ディストリビューション

Apacheのログローテーション

apacheのコマンド(rotatelogs)を使用する方法

Apacheの設定ファイル(/usr/local/apache/conf/httpd.conf)の修正

ファイルの最下行に下記の行を追加する。

TransferLog "|/usr/local/apache/bin/rotatelogs /usr/local/apache/logs/access_log 604800"

※access_log以外のログファイルも同様の設定でローテーションが行われます。

Apacheの設定ファイルの文法チェック

# /usr/local/apache/bin/apachectl configtest

「Syntax OK」が表示されれば、設定完了。

※604800=7日×24時間×60分×60秒のことで、この設定により一週間毎にログがローテーションされます。


Last-modified: 2009-04-11 (土) 11:29:15 (3785d)